Al Rabeeh Academy is on the lookout for a dedicated, enthusiastic, and flexible Secondary Art Teacher to join our team starting January 2025.
Opened in August 2017, Al Rabeeh Academy is a state-of-the-art establishment that is part of an expanding network of schools. Since 1979, the Al Rabeeh name has become synonymous with high-quality education and exceptional pastoral care in the city. We are proud members of the British Schools in the Middle East (BSME), providing fantastic opportunities for inter-school competitions, tournaments, and professional development.
Our bilingual private school caters to students from FS1 to Year 13, delivering both the English National Curriculum and Arabic.
